Dreamscape Community Connections (formerly known as Dreamscape Community Hub) is a calm, low-pressure space for people who find traditional groups, services, or busy environments overwhelming.

This isn’t about fixing, assessing, or pushing you to take part before you’re ready.

It’s about connection that adapts to you — your energy, your comfort, your pace.

You might be here because:

  • leaving the house feels hard
  • social spaces feel overwhelming
  • you’re tired of explaining yourself
  • you want community, but without pressure


There’s no right way to be here.
You’re allowed to arrive gently.

Accessibility & inclusion

Dreamscape Community Connections is being built with care, lived experience, and ongoing community input.

Accessibility here isn’t an add-on — it’s the foundation.

We prioritise:

  • low-sensory, low-pressure environments
  • clear information before events
  • small group sizes
  • flexibility around attendance and participation
  • online options for those who can’t attend in person
  • pacing that respects energy, spoons, and capacity

This is a non-clinical, non-referral space.

You don’t need:

  • a diagnosis
  • a referral
  • professional involvement
  • to explain or justify yourself

Professionals and organisations are welcome to signpost people to us — but access is always by choice.

We grow slowly and intentionally, putting safeguarding, sustainability, and people before speed or scale.

Helping You Find the Right Support

Dreamscape Community Connections is a non-clinical, non-referral community space.

It does not replace professional services or formal support.

Instead, where appropriate, we aim to act as a gentle bridge — helping people become aware of support options that may feel more accessible or relevant to them.

This may include:

  • signposting to local community groups or sessions
  • Joining individuals or small groups to different events, day trips
  • sharing information about wellbeing services or charities
  • highlighting online spaces or practical support options
  • connecting people to local opportunities when helpful

There is no pressure to engage, attend, or take action.

Support choices always remain with the individual, and engagement is entirely optional.

You are welcome to simply be here — quietly, gently, and in your own way.
